What does a remote data labeling analyst do?

A Remote Data Labeling Analyst is responsible for reviewing, tagging, and annotating data—such as images, videos, text, or audio—to help train machine learning models. Working remotely, they use specialized software to classify or categorize this data according to specific guidelines. Their work is crucial for improving the accuracy and performance of artificial intelligence systems, as well-labeled data enables the AI to learn and make better predictions. This role typically requires attention to detail, consistency, and the ability to follow complex instructions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ote data labeling analyst?

To thrive as a Remote Data Labeling Analyst, you need str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and basic data management skills, typically supported by a high school diploma or higher. Familiarity with annotation tools, data labeling platforms, and sometimes basic programming or spreadsheet software is required. Strong communication, time management, and the ability to work independently are crucial soft skills for excelling remotely. These abilities ensure high-quality, accurate data labeling that directly impacts the effectiveness of AI and machine learning systems.

What are some common challenges faced by remote data labeling analysts, and how can they be addressed?

Remote Data Labeling Analysts often encounter challenges such as maintaining focus during repetitive tasks, managing time effectively across multiple projects, and ensuring high accuracy in labeling complex data sets. To address these challenges, it is helpful to follow structured workflows, take regular breaks to reduce fatigue, and leverage collaboration tools to communicate with team members for clarification or feedback. Staying updated with labeling guidelines and participating in regular training sessions can also help improve both productivity and quality of work.

What is the difference between Remote Data Labeling Analyst vs Remote Data Annotator?

AspectRemote Data Labeling AnalystRemote Data Annotator
CredentialsBasic data labeling skills, familiarity with annotation toolsSimilar credentials, often entry-level
Work EnvironmentRemote, often part of a data teamRemote, typically individual tasks
Industry UsageUsed across AI, machine learning, and data science companiesCommon in AI training data preparation
Job FocusLabeling and categorizing data for machine learningAnnotating data with labels or tags

The Remote Data Labeling Analyst and Remote Data Annotator roles are similar, both involving data labeling tasks in a remote setting. The Analyst may have additional responsibilities like quality checks or data management, but both positions require similar skills and are used widely in AI and machine learning industries.
